Output c88916684c70525f70800891c8cfa3bdf4629cd5e36d9fda56ff26f15057ebef:0

value
1757657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c6500f1e41368335e3d0750a95afc0b7a7f4a5f OP_EQUAL
address
3Js9xU4RfV3bH8hLY6JqKzUa4kVSgu9qT2
transaction
c88916684c70525f70800891c8cfa3bdf4629cd5e36d9fda56ff26f15057ebef
spent
true